Online school recommendations/career advice

1 Upvotes

Hello, I am hoping to get some insight and opinions on online schools and career paths. I did not go to college after high school to avoid debt, get work experience and decide what degree I would prefer. Time definitely got away from me and after 8 years I'm visiting the subject again. To give you some back ground I live in central California, I am 26 years old with no kids spouse debts or large responsibilities.

I became a registered tax preparer and was an office administrator to a small tax office for about 4 years before I got a job at a bank as a teller/personal banker which I've been at now for 3 years. This February I quit the first job that I've had now for 8 years, I worked at a restaurant night after either my tax job or my bank job. I haven't prepared taxes in almost 3 years now since it's seasonal and I was busy at the bank 9-5 and serving 6-11. Since I've quit the restaurant I've been missing the money and have been looking for second job, my availability isn't great so I get why I haven't been getting any calls. I'm considering starting a small mobile bartending business (I have my ABC license and food/alcohol handling license as well) I've done a few events but was always too busy on the weekends.

The goal has always been to progress at the bank I'm with now, so I applied for a commission based position hoping I can promote again within the next year to become a licensed banker. Of course if I decided I would want to become a fiduciary advisor later on, I would need a degree along with licensing. Before I started working at the bank I was doing a lot of research towards becoming a CPA, so if I decide a few years down the line consumer banking isn't for me anymore I would have something else to pursue. My job can assist me with obtaining a degree, but they only offer limited funding though certain schools like, Purdue Global, Wilmington University, Southern New Hampshire University, ect. From what I've read a lot of people discount online degrees, either the institution itself, or the students ability to learn. This is the most time I've had to myself in years, I would be stupid not to dedicate this free time to a degree or some type of certificate now that I only work 40 hours a week. Any recommendations for online schools specifically in accounting would be greatly appreciated.

Are there two types of depreciation?

1 Upvotes

I've heard the word depreciation used to describe two seemingly different things: an asset's loss of value over time, and a method of paying off an items value over the course of its lifetime instead of when its purchased. Are these two different things or are they connected? I'm assuming they're connected in some way, but I would really appreciate some help with connecting those dots.
